Handling and build quality

With 2000 PSI the K 5.540 is one of the most powerful pressure washers of the Karcher’s X-Series. However, it got quite poor reviews from the users – let’s take a look why.

The main problem is without a doubt the construction and design. It’s very easy to assemble and move around, but that’s just about it – there are too many cheap plastic parts and the construction is just poor. After some time it starts to break at multiple places, the cord and wand holders ale flimsy (users reported they had to fix them with screws), seals start to leak or it even stops working completely – and the customer service also isn’t very good.

It’s high enough so you can comfortably move it using the wheels, but that also leads to another problem – it makes it a bit top heavy and therefore easy to tip over. One stronger pull on the hose and the unit falls to the ground, sometimes also breaking the weak plastic hose quick connect.

Power and areas of use

Its power is far away from gas powered cleaners of course, but for classical light or medium washing jobs around your house it’s pretty adequate.

The regulator of detergent concentration

Several users question the 2000 PSI and find a value of 1600 or 1800 more accurate – but even that enables most of the required tasks like cleaning a car, siding, garage floor, garden furniture, small deck, concrete walkways or bricks (take a look below at some before/after shots). And as most electric pressure washers, it runs quietly.

You can choose from two different wands – a high pressure spray nozzle for tougher jobs or a Vario Power Spray wand where you can adjust the pressure and angle of spray. They work okay, just don’t expect miracles – sometimes you have to get really close to wash the dirt off and cleaning a large area would take a very long time.

And a soap dispenser is also present, you just fill the tank with a cleaning fluid of your choice and use the adjustable wand (on lowest pressure) to apply it – plus you can also select how much detergent will be used using a dial on the front of the unit.

Specifications:

  • PSI: 2,000
  • GPM: 1.4
  • Weight: 31 lbs
  • Amp: 13 Amp
  • Spray tip: adjustable nozzle + turbo nozzle
  • Warranty: 1-Year limited
  • Documentation: Manual
